Seonyudong Gyegok (Mungyeong)

Seonyudong Valley's upper part is located in the Wanjang-ni, Gaeun-eup, Mungyeong-shi, Gyeongsangbuk-do. This is an area of forest, large white rocks and falling water. Located here is the pavilion Chilwugeong, said to have been built by seven people whose names contained the character "Wu." It was constructed in 1927.

The western part of this segment of the valley is located in Songnisan National Park.


The valley can be reached from Jeomchon shinae bus terminal or from Mungyeong-eup's terminal, by taking the local bus to Beobawi. By car, drive northwest on Road 922 from Gaeun.
